FREE FALL
On January 29th, seventeen year old Makenzie Washington of Joshua, Texas received a much anticipated birthday present from her father. It had been her wish to skydive. At 3500 feet she opened her parachute but it failed. She spiraled downward trying to open the chute. Somehow she managed to survive with broken ribs, a cracked pelvis, a broken back, a broken shoulder blade and a cracked tooth. Her doctor anticipates a full recovery. Makenzie’s father jumped first and landed safely then watched helplessly as his daughter spiraled down with her chute tangled.
